Large stunning tureen with lid - Hand painted Quimper pottery tureen is decorated on one side with a lounging Breton peasant playing a flute against a country church background. The other side is painted with with a pretty yellow floral. The lid is painted with yellow and pink floralS and the feet, top handle and edges are painted blue.
There are two chips inside the rim of the bowl that are not visible from the outside and there is a tight hairline inside. (See Photos). The tureen seems to hold liquid without seepage in spite of the hairline but the it is basically a display piece in its current condition and it displays beautifully. There are no other chips or cracks and no stains, crazing or repairs. The bottom of the bowl is painted "Henriot Quimper F. 3211 "F*"
